INCREDIBLE Animals That Can Defeat Crocodiles, Alligators and Caimans Pet Spot (2)

INCREDIBLE Animals That Can Defeat Crocodiles, Alligators and Caimans Pet Spot (2)


User: Noise master tv

Views: 26

Uploaded: 2023-05-15

Duration: 19:23

Your Page Title